Web21 de mar. de 2024 · Mates in Onshape are different than mates in old CAD systems. There is only one Onshape Mate between any two instances, and the movement (degrees of freedom) between those two instances is embedded in the Mate. Web21 de mar. de 2024 · An Onshape Assembly is a tab type that is used to define the structure and behavior of an assembly. ... In Onshape, mates are high-level entities. There is only one Onshape mate between any two instances, and the movement (degrees of freedom) between those two instances is embedded in the mate.
